Strategies for Clearing Away Dirt and Pollutants
Successful strategies for clearing away debris and contaminants from water bodies play a vital role in preserving water quality and ecosystem health. Among the most frequently-employed methods are mechanical removal and chemical treatments. Mechanical removal involves utilizing specialized equipment, such as skimmers and dredgers, to physically remove debris like leaves, algae, and sediment from the water. This approach reduces disruption to the aquatic environment while effectively lowering pollutant levels.
Chemical-based treatments, such as algaecides and herbicides, can address specific contaminants but must be used judiciously to prevent harming non-target species. Biological methods, including introducing beneficial microorganisms, offer an sustainable alternative for decomposing organic waste and pollutants.
Consistent monitoring of water quality can direct the implementation of these techniques, ensuring optimal results. By utilizing a combination of these methods, pond and lake managers can greatly boost the health and sustainability of aquatic ecosystems.

Enhancing Water Quality for Wildlife
While the health of aquatic ecosystems is essential for supporting diverse wildlife, enhancing water quality remains a key challenge for pond and lake managers. Excessive nutrient levels, often stemming from runoff, can cause harmful algal blooms that reduce oxygen and endanger aquatic life. Effective management practices concentrate on reducing these nutrient inputs through buffer zones and sediment control.
In addition, maintaining ideal pH levels and temperature is important for the survival of sensitive species. Caretakers often watch these parameters attentively to guarantee a balanced ecosystem. The addition of native plant species can boost water filtration and create habitats for fish and invertebrates, thereby supporting biodiversity.
Periodic assessments and changes to management strategies are necessary, as conditions can alter swiftly. In the end, the commitment to enhancing water quality not only benefits wildlife but also boosts the recreational value of water bodies for the area population.

Natural Cleaning Techniques
Contemporary pond and lake management more and more highlights natural cleaning methods, which harness the power of ecosystems to reinstate water quality without harmful chemicals. These methods include the introduction of beneficial bacteria and enzymes that break down organic matter, consequently promoting a balanced ecosystem. Aquatic plants fulfill a crucial purpose by absorbing excess nutrients, which assists in regulating alg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can maintain a healthy aquatic environment. Regularly aerating the water boosts oxygen levels, facilitating the breakdown of pollutants. By integrating these natural techniques, water bodies can realize improved clarity and health while protecting the delicate balance of their ecosystems, ultimately resulting in sustainable and effective management practices.

What Authorizations Are Needed for Cleaning Ponds and Lakes?
The needed permits for pond and lake upkeep usually include environmental impact assessments, water use permits, and at times state or local licenses. Working with local authorities assures compliance with rules governing aquatic management activities.
